SENS WIN ONE, LOSE ONE IN OPENING DAY ACTION.
The Senators opened the tournament against the top seeded Hurricanes and gave the host team everything they could handle but in the end fell victim to penalty trouble enroute to a 4-1 loss. With the score tied at one with seven minutes to go, the Hurricanes capitalized on their 6th powerplay of the game to put Western up 2-1 and added two emptry net goals for good measure sending the Senators to an 0-1 start. The Sens had 1 powerplay of their own.
Nolan King had a hatrick in game two as the Senators upset the 4th seeded, and well rested, Valley Wildcats 5-2 .The win gives the Senators a 1-1 record heading into day two.
In other games it was the Halifax Hawks 8 Breton Cougars 2, and the Bedford Barons 4 Bubba Rays Gulls 0,
